Transaction f287f68d6e0c197934944632430e6bb19356e3ee5384dbbda162dd4b803e3d8a
1 Input
-
530e20e0294a3004dccf6ef20fe37cf782cc68343090cd23150d2c106597ae9b:46
OP_DATA_48(48) 44022052e2e3bd40cee13e9f9cb08174131fa15e96f04f13fbebe6e1d253e8b599e76402205eb58583813a9d3586f80a
1 Outputs
- f287f68d6e0c197934944632430e6bb19356e3ee5384dbbda162dd4b803e3d8a:0
value 25012062
address 3KPZYrEFEMnTVJByoBJwJbCAyyvZACDNW2